Kaehler Metrics: String vs Field Theoretical Approach
P. Di Vecchia, A. Liccardo, R. Marotta, F. Pezzella

Abstract
We use both a string and a field theoretical approach in order to determine respectively the Kaehler metrics of untwisted and twisted open strings attached to magnetized D9 branes in toroidal compactifications.
